Description
THIS IS A SOURCES SOUGHT NOTICE ONLY. This is not a solicitation for bids, proposals, proposal abstracts, or quotations. The purpose of this Sources Sought Notice is to obtain information regarding the availability and capability of all qualified sources to perform a potential requirement. The responses received from interested contractors will assist the Government in determining the appropriate acquisition method.
The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), Network Contracting Office (NCO) 20, is conducting market research to identify potential small business manufactures that can provide the following commodities:

The Contractor shall supply Spokane VAMC with two utility vehicle that are modified with receiver hitches that are rated to lift 500lbs of weight.

Potential candidates having the capabilities necessary to provide the above stated equipment are invited to respond to this Sources Sought Notice via e-mail to Adam Hill at adam.hill3@va.gov no later than 17 November 2022, 5 PM Pacific. No telephone inquiries will be accepted.

RESPONSES SHOULD INCLUDE THE FOLLOWING INFORMATION:  company name, address, and business size; point of contact name, phone number, and e-mail address; capability statement and if the services are available on a current GSA Federal Supply Schedule contract.  NAICS Code 336110 is applicable to determine business size standard. Any questions or concerns may also be directed to Adam Hill via e-mail.
